Despite decades of war in Afghanistan, huge infrastructure problems and a constant threat of militant attacks, Kabul remains the center of the cultural life of the country with a variety of shopping centers, cafes and vibrant youth fashion.
Reuters photographer Morteza Nikoubazl captures the life of modern Kabul.
